What This Part Does

The engine oil pump is a gear-driven positive displacement pump located in the lower engine and driven directly off the crankshaft. It draws oil from the sump through the pickup tube and strainer, pressurizes it, and delivers it at the required pressure and volume to the main oil gallery, from which it is distributed to every lubricated surface in the engine — main bearings, rod bearings, camshaft lobes, valve train, turbocharger bearing cartridge, and piston cooling nozzles. On the OM642, the oil pump must maintain minimum pressure specifications across the full RPM range from cold idle to full operating temperature — a task complicated by the engine's aluminium block expanding with heat, oil viscosity dropping as temperature rises, and bearing clearances changing across the service life. When the pump's internal gears wear, its body develops clearance gaps from erosion, or its pressure relief valve sticks open, pressure drops — first at idle when demand is lowest, then progressively under load.

Common Symptoms of a Failing Engine Oil Pump

  • Low oil pressure warning light, particularly at idle and hot — a critical warning requiring immediate engine shutdown
  • Oil pressure that recovers at higher RPM but drops again at idle — a classic worn pump symptom
  • Ticking or knocking from the valvetrain at idle from inadequate lubrication
  • Turbocharger noise or failure from the bearing cartridge losing oil pressure at idle
  • Metallic particles found in engine oil from bearing surfaces running at reduced pressure

When to Replace

Replace when oil pressure testing confirms the pump cannot meet minimum specification at operating temperature and idle RPM, after ruling out oil level, oil viscosity, oil filter restriction, and pressure relief valve as the fault source. Also replace during any engine bottom-end rebuild — an oil pump with unknown service history on a freshly rebuilt engine is an unacceptable risk. Always replace the oil pump pickup tube o-ring and inspect the pickup screen when replacing the pump.
